1989 Series 3 R31.

ENGINE + DRIVELINE

high mounted to4E a/r.50 front compressor housing
garrett exhaust housing
stainless manifold all heat wrapped with 45mm external wastegate
10psi turbosmart spring
custom made stainless dump
3 inch straight exhaust dumping down before diff
turbo smart boost bleeder
new 10pound turbosmart wastegate spring
fuel pressure regulator
VLT 3TA manual turbo ecu
rb20 270cc red top injectors custom fitted to standard vlt rail
custom /made fitted 600x300x76 FMIC
s15 fuel pump

r31 factory 5 speed full manual conversion
custom short shift kit
exedy heavy duty clutch kit
mini-spool'd diff

SUSPENSION

front -
SR20DET brakes
KTS adjustable tie rod ends
garage7 S13 tie rod end adaptors
D2 coilovers (10kg)

rear -
VS rear calipers
cusco coilovers (8kg)


INTERIOR

dished wheel
dildo shifter

WHEELS

front -
15x7.5 -7 SSR MKIs

rear -
15x10 +5(ish) widened steelies. (195/50 tyres)



parts to go in -
bride low max.
takata harness.
